Is a 1996 Toyota Celica reliable?

Yes, the 1996 Toyota Celica is generally considered a reliable vehicle. Toyota is known for producing durable and dependable cars, and the Celica from this era is no exception. With proper maintenance, the 1996 Celica can be a reliable and long-lasting choice for a used car.


Reliability of the 1996 Toyota Celica


The 1996 Toyota Celica is part of the sixth generation of the Celica model, which was produced from 1993 to 1999. This generation of the Celica is widely regarded as one of the most reliable and well-built versions of the car. Toyota's reputation for quality and reliability is a major factor in the Celica's dependability.


According to reviews and owner feedback, the 1996 Celica is known for its durable engine, transmission, and overall construction. The car's 2.2-liter four-cylinder engine is a proven and reliable powerplant that can often last for well over 200,000 miles with proper maintenance.


Common Issues and Maintenance


While the 1996 Celica is generally reliable, there are a few common issues that owners should be aware of:



  • Rust and corrosion, especially in areas like the wheel wells and undercarriage, can be a problem if the car is not well-maintained.

  • The car's electrical system, including the alternator and battery, may require occasional attention and replacement.

  • Regular maintenance, such as oil changes, tune-ups, and brake service, is essential to keeping the Celica running well.


By addressing these common issues and following the recommended maintenance schedule, owners can help ensure the 1996 Toyota Celica remains a reliable and long-lasting vehicle.
